CP2546-24 Connecting the Culm National Highways Designated Fund Detailed Design

Published

Value

130,000 GBP

Description

Stage A1 - Priority Outfall Sites - Detailed Design Killerton including Deliverables Stage A2 - Priority Outfall Sites - Detailed Design Mount S/Little T including Deliverables Stage B1 - Wider Catchment Water Quality Programme - Detailed Design (Priority Site) – Bolham sub-catchment (potential BNG site) Stage B2 - Wider Catchment Water Quality Programme - Detailed Design (Scoping Sites) – Fulford, wider Killerton, Appledore, Halberton and Weaver sub-catchments Keywords: Outfalls, Nature Based Solutions , Connecting the Culm, National Highways Designated Fund, Detailed Design , Environmental Improvement Project
